Table 11c: Illegal Drugs: Marijuana
| State | Code Section | Possession | Sale | Trafficking |
| ALABAMA | 20-2-1, et seq.; 20-2-23 3 (j); 13A-12-210 to 215, 231(i) |
Personal use: Class A misdemeanor; Subsequent offense or possession of marijuana for other than personal use: Class C felony |
Class B felony; Class A for sale to minor; Sale on school campus or within 3 mile radius: 5 yrs. |
1 kilo-100 lbs: minimum 3 yrs. and mandatory $25,000; 100-500 lbs.: minimum 5 yrs. and mandatory $50,000; 500-1000 lbs.: minimum. 15 yrs. and mandatory $200,000; Over 1000 lbs.: life without parole |
| ALASKA | 11.71.010, et seq. | To possess marijuana with reckless disregard that possession occurs within 500 feet of a school or recreation/youth center or on a school bus or to knowingly maintain storage or transportation facilities for keeping/distributing or to render a drug counterfeit or to possess 25 or more plants: Class C felony | ||
| ARIZONA | 13-3401, 3405; 36-2501, et seq. |
Under 2 lb.: Class 6 felony; 2-4 lbs.: Class 5 felony; 4 lbs. and over: Class 4 felony; fine of not less than $750 or 3 times the value of the controlled substance, whichever is greater |
Under 2 lbs.: Class 4 felony; 2-4 lbs.: Class 3 felony; over 4 lbs.: Class 2 felony: fine of the greater of $750 or 3 times value of substance; Sale within drug-free school zone: add 1 yr. to sentence and fine of $2000 |
Producing marijuana: less than 2 lbs.: Class 5 felony; 2-4 lbs.: Class 4 felony; Over 4 lbs.: Class 3 felony; Transporting/importing: less than 2 lbs.: Class 3 felony; Over 2 lbs.: Class 2 felony |
| ARKANSAS | 5-64-101, et seq. |
1st offense: Class A misdemeanor; 2nd offense: Class D felony; 3rd offense: Class C felony |
Delivery or intent to deliver marijuana is a Class C felony, 4-30 yrs., depending on the amount sold, and/or fine of $25,000 to $100,000; increased penalty within 1000 ft. of school | 1 oz. possession of marijuana creates rebuttable presumption or intent to deliver |
Table 11c: Illegal Drugs: Marijuana—Continued
| State | Code Section | Possession | Sale | Trafficking |
| CALIFORNIA | Health & Safety §11000, et seq.; 11357, et seq.; §11362.5 medical use of marijuana |
Possession of any concentrated cannabis: prison in county jail up to 1 yr. or fine up to $500 or both; Up to 28.5 grams: misdemeanor and fine of up to $100; Over 28.5 grams: prison up to 6 months or fine up to $500 or both; If over 18 and possession under 28.5 grams on grounds of school: misdemeanor and fine up to $500; Under 18 and possession under 28.5 grams on grounds of school: misdemeanor and fine up to $250; Second offense: up to $500 or up to 10 days in juvenile home program |
Possession for sale: imprisonment in state prison 2-4 yrs. for transporting, selling, etc. If under 28.5 grams: misdemeanor and fine up to $100; Adults who give or sell to, hire or use, or induce a minor under 14 in transporting, selling, giving away, preparing or peddling any marijuana: state prison for 3, 5, 7 years; to a minor over 14: state prison for 3, 4, 5 years | |
| COLORADO | 18-18-101, et seq., 18-18-406 |
Under 1 oz.: Class 2 petty offense, $100 fine; 1-8 oz.: Class 1 misdemeanor or Class 5 felony with prior conviction; Over 8 oz.: Class 5 felony or Class 4 felony with prior conviction; Public use: Class 2 petty offense, $100 fine and 15 days |
Class 4 felony (transferring under 1 oz. for no consideration is possession, not a dispensing offense); Subsequent offense: Class 3 felony, fine up to $10,000; Over 18 yrs. old selling to minor under 15: Class 4 felony, fine up to $5,000 |
|
| CONNECTICUT | 21a-278, 279 |
Under 4 oz.: 1 yr. and/or $1000; Over 4 oz.: 5 yrs. and/or $2000; Over 1 kilo: 5-20 yrs. to life; Subsequent offense: Under 4 oz.: 5 yrs. and/or $3000; Over 4 oz.: 10 yrs. and/or $5000; add 2 yrs. if within 1500 ft. of school or child day care center |
Over 1 kilo: 5-20 yrs.; Subsequent offense: 10-25 yrs.; If sale within 1500 ft. of school or child day care center: additional mandatory 3 yrs.; Sale to minor or person 2 yrs. junior: additional mandatory 2 yrs.; court may suspend mandatory minimum sentence if person is under 18 or lacks mental capacity |
Table 11c: Illegal Drugs: Marijuana—Continued
| State | Code Section | Possession | Sale | Trafficking |
| DELAWARE | Tit. 16 §4701, et seq.; 4753A |
Class A misdemeanor (If applicable, can be subject to First Offenders Controlled Substances Diversion Program §4764); Knowingly making a purchase from a minor under 18: Class E felony. Purchasing from a minor under 16, 6 months no suspension, probation, parole. Seller is under 14 yrs. 1 year mandatory sentence |
Class E felony: 5 yrs. and $1000 to $10,000 (more severe if near school §4767-68) |
5 lbs. or more: class B felony; 5-100 lbs.: $25,000 and minimum 2 yrs.; 100-500 lbs.: $50,000 and minimum 4 yrs.; Over 500 lbs.: $100,000 and minimum 8 yrs. |
| D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A | 48-901.02 et seq.; 48-904.01 et seq. |
Misdemeanor, up to 1 yr. and/or $1000; Subsequent offense: double penalties |
Crime with penalty of 1 yr. and/or $10,000; Subsequent offense: double penalties; Within drug-free zone or sale to minor: up to twice the punishment |
|
| FLORIDA | 893.13, et seq. |
3rd degree felony; Under 20 g.: 1st degree misdemeanor; In excess of 25 lbs. is trafficking (1st degree felony) |
3rd degree felony, unless less than 20 g. for no consideration, then 1st degree misdemeanor: penalty as in §§775.082, 083, 084; Subsequent offense: 10 yrs. |
All sentencing done pursuant to sentencing guidelines: 25-2000 lbs.: mandatory $25,000 and 3 yrs.; 2000-10,000 lbs.: mandatory $50,000 and 7 yrs.; Over 10,000 lbs.: 15 yrs. and mandatory $200,000 |
| GEORGIA | 16-13-30, et seq. | Over 10 lbs. is trafficking; possession at all is a felony with penalty of 1-10 yrs. | Felony: 5-30 yrs. |
10-2000 lbs.: 5 yrs. and mandatory $100,000; 2000-10,000 lbs.: 7 yrs. and mandatory $250,000; Over 10,000 lbs.: 15 yrs. and mandatory $1,000,000 |
Table 11c: Illegal Drugs: Marijuana—Continued
| State | Code Section | Possession | Sale | Trafficking |
| HAWAII | 329-14, et seq.; 712-1240, et seq. |
Possession of 25 or more marijuana plants or possession of 1 lb. or more of anything containing marijuana: Class C felony; 2 lbs. or more: Class B felony; 25 lbs. or more: Class A felony; Possession of over 100 plants: Class A felony; Distribution of any small amount or possession of any small amount: misdemeanor |
Sale of any amount: Class C felony; 1 lb. or more: Class B felony; 5 lbs. or more: Class A felony |
|
| IDAHO | 37-2701, et seq. |
Under 3 oz.: misdemeanor with penalty of up to 1 yr. or $1,000 or both; Over 3 oz.: felony, 5 yrs. and $10,000; Subsequent offense: double penalty |
Felony: 5 yrs. and $15,000; Subsequent offense: double penalty |
1 lb. or more or 25 plants or more: felony; 1-5 lbs. or 25-50 plants: mandatory 1 yr. and $5,000; 5-25 lbs. or 50-100 plants: mandatory 3 yrs. and $10,000; 25-100 lbs. or over 100 plants: mandatory 5 yrs. and $15,000; Maximum number of yrs. 15 and maximum fine $50,000 |
| ILLINOIS | 720 ILCS 570/100, et seq., Uniform Controlled Substances Act; 720 ILCS 550/1, et seq. "Cannabis Control Act" |
Under 2.5 g.: Class C misdemeanor; 2.5-10 g.: Class B misdemeanor; 10-30 g.: Class A misdemeanor; 30-500 g: Class 4 felony; 500-2,000 g.: Class 3 felony; 2,000-5,000 g.: class 2 felony; >5,000 g.: class 1 felony; Subsequent offense: 10-30 g.: Class 4 felony; 30-500 g.: Class 3 felony; Producing plants: 1-5: Class A misdemeanor; 5-20: Class 4 felony; 20-50: Class 3 felony; Over 50: Class 2 felony with fine up to $100,000 |
Under 2.5 g.: Class B misdemeanor; 2.5-10 g.: Class A misdemeanor; 10-30 g.: Class 4 felony; 30-500 g.: Class 3 felony and up to $50,000 fine; 500-2,000 g.: Class 2 felony for which a fine not to exceed $100,000 may be imposed; 2,000-5,000 g.: class 1 felony and up to $150.000; >5,000 g.: class X felony and up to $200,000; Enhanced penalties for sale to person 3 yrs. junior or on school grounds |
Over 2500 g. is trafficking: penalty is double that of sale |
